diff options
author | Anatol Pomozov | 2015-06-17 08:44:18 -0700 |
---|---|---|
committer | Anatol Pomozov | 2015-06-17 08:44:18 -0700 |
commit | 4e233729801066139b331b61b66989dc7a005512 (patch) | |
tree | c6cc39491a66029f079fbc274c0730da0a056851 | |
download | aur-4e233729801066139b331b61b66989dc7a005512.tar.gz |
Initial import
-rw-r--r-- | .SRCINFO | 15 | ||||
-rw-r--r-- | PKGBUILD | 38 |
2 files changed, 53 insertions, 0 deletions
diff --git a/.SRCINFO b/.SRCINFO new file mode 100644 index 000000000000..3b0a818bbec0 --- /dev/null +++ b/.SRCINFO @@ -0,0 +1,15 @@ +pkgbase = coreboot-utils-git + pkgdesc = Tools and utilities to work with Coreboot firmware + pkgver = 4.0.r8936.gb95be26 + pkgrel = 1 + url = http://www.coreboot.org/ + arch = i686 + arch = x86_64 + license = GPL + makedepends = git + depends = glibc + source = git+https://review.coreboot.org/p/coreboot + sha256sums = SKIP + +pkgname = coreboot-utils-git + diff --git a/PKGBUILD b/PKGBUILD new file mode 100644 index 000000000000..de03327babd2 --- /dev/null +++ b/PKGBUILD @@ -0,0 +1,38 @@ +# Maintainer: Anatol Pomozov + +pkgname=coreboot-utils-git +pkgver=4.0.r8936.gb95be26 +pkgrel=1 +pkgdesc='Tools and utilities to work with Coreboot firmware' +url='http://www.coreboot.org/' +license=(GPL) +arch=(i686 x86_64) +depends=(glibc) +makedepends=(git) +source=(git+https://review.coreboot.org/p/coreboot) +sha256sums=('SKIP') + +pkgver() { + cd coreboot + git describe --long | sed -r 's/([^-]*-g)/r\1/;s/-/./g' +} + +build() { + cd coreboot/util + + make -C cbfstool + make -C ifdtool + make -C nvramtool + make -C inteltool + make -C superiotool + make -C cbmem + make -C romcc romcc # tests fail +} + +package() { + cd coreboot/util + install -m755 -d "$pkgdir/usr/bin" + install -m755 -t "$pkgdir/usr/bin" cbfstool/{cbfstool,rmodtool} ifdtool/ifdtool nvramtool/nvramtool inteltool/inteltool superiotool/superiotool cbmem/cbmem romcc/romcc + + install -Dm644 ../COPYING "$pkgdir/usr/share/licenses/$pkgname/COPYING" +} |